Not many economic data and events scheduled for today and some with high volatility risks associated.
Data released so far:
- Australia: TD Securities inflation gauge is up 2.8 percent y/y in May. Companies’ gross operating profit grew 6 percent q/q in the first quarter.
- China: Caixin services PMI grew to 52.8 in May.
